Deadline Approaching To Run For Livermore City Council Or School Board

Here's which seats are up for re-election, and how to run.

LIVERMORE, CA — Livermore residents interested in running for the city council of the LVJUSD Board of Trustees have until Aug. 7 to file papers.

On the council, seats are available for the mayor (at-large), District 1 (northwest of the city), and District 2 (northeast of the city.) See here to search your district by address. Seats are open for anyone 18 or older who either lives in Livermore, or in the district they hope to represent. To file, contact the Livermore City Clerk at 925-960-4200 or cityclerk@livermoreca.gov to schedule an appointment to receive your nomination packet.

If an incumbent for the seat does not file by Aug. 7, the deadline is extended to Aug. 12.

Three seats are also available for the Livermore Valley Joint Unified School District Board of Trustees: Area 2 (downtown), Area 3 (north Livermore), and area 5 (south Livermore.) See here for a map. Candidates can make an appointment to get papers with the Alameda County Registrar of Voters by contacting 510-272-6960 or candidate.services@acgov.org.
